Inside Charles Leclerc’s romance with model fiancee, from going public at Wimbledon to huge price of engagement ring

The Monegasque driver recently announced his engagement to model and influencer Alexandra Saint Mleux, marking a new chapter in their glamorous relationship.

The couple revealed the news in early November with a joint Instagram post featuring their adorable sausage dog, Leo, captioned: “Mr². & Mrs. Leclerc.”

Congratulations quickly poured in from across the F1 world, including messages from Lewis Hamilton, Carlos Sainz, and Oscar Piastri.

Who Is Alexandra Saint Mleux?

Alexandra, 24, is a French-Mexican art expert who studied Art History at the prestigious École du Louvre, specializing in iconic 20th-century artists such as Picasso, Warhol, Georgia O’Keeffe, and Henri Matisse.

Outside her modeling career—followed by more than 3.1 million fans on Instagram—she works as an Art Coordinator and PR lead at Kamil Art Gallery in Monaco.

Though she and Leclerc both attended the Lycée Albert 1er in Monaco, their age gap means they likely didn’t know each other until adulthood.

Today, Alexandra is a familiar face in the F1 paddock, regularly seen alongside other high-profile partners like Kelly Piquet, Margarida Corceiro, and Rebecca Donaldson.

How Their Relationship Began

Rumors of a romance surfaced in March 2023, after the two were reportedly seen together at Paris Fashion Week.

Leclerc eventually confirmed he was dating someone that May, although he didn’t reveal her name at the time.

Their first public appearance came in July 2023 at Wimbledon, where they attended Day 8 of the tournament with fellow F1 driver Pierre Gasly and his partner Francisca Gomes.

From there, they were spotted on several sporty date nights, including an LA Lakers vs. Portland Trail Blazers game and later a EuroLeague basketball match between AS Monaco and Olympiacos.

Expanding the Family

In April 2024, the couple adopted a puppy named Leo, who quickly became a fan favorite in the paddock.

Leo even bonded with Hamilton’s beloved dog Roscoe, who sadly passed away later that year.

Alexandra was trackside for one of Leclerc’s biggest career moments—his emotional 2024 Monaco Grand Prix victory. The pair later celebrated at a glamorous gala in the principality before spending Christmas together in Mexico.

They also made a red-carpet appearance at the F1 Movie premiere in May.

A High-Speed Love Story Reaches New Milestone

With their relationship stronger than ever, Leclerc proposed—complete with a show-stopping engagement ring.

Jewellery expert Laura Taylor estimated the stunning diamond to be worth over £400,000 ($525,000).

With Leclerc earning a reported £27 million per year at Ferrari and boasting a net worth estimated between £40m and £96m, the extravagant ring comes as no surprise.
